Output 58364afe6cd401f1e004621b558321cf79901b46eba1e7d88c8176a65949ee93:2

value
837366
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 42496c5166df034c45b5b04a863b2fb6d6668ab853d1879ba47a24a18d94f40d
address
tb1pgfykc5txmup5c3d4kp9gvwe0kmtxdz4c20gc0xay0gj2rrv57sxsypqfuh
transaction
58364afe6cd401f1e004621b558321cf79901b46eba1e7d88c8176a65949ee93
spent
true